## Question **Brain Test Level 278:** Which door leads to freedom? ## Answer One guard always lies, one always tells the truth. Ask either: 'Which door would the OTHER guard say leads to freedom?' Then choose the opposite door. ## Step-by-Step Walkthrough The classic two-guards riddle. One always lies, one always tells truth. The meta-question strategy works: ask either guard what the OTHER would say, then choose the opposite. Brain Test may let you tap a guard to 'ask', then choose the other door. If you are stuck, remember that Brain Test rewards lateral thinking over logical answers. ## Why It's Tricky Logical indirection is extremely difficult for most people. The 'ask about the other guard' strategy requires nested reasoning (what would a liar say about a truth-teller?).
